Next Resident Evil Game Is in Development, Capcom Confirms

The wait is finally over for all the Resident Evil fans out there! The iconic survival-horror franchise is back with a bang as publisher Capcom has officially confirmed the development of the next Resident Evil game. The announcement was made during the summer showcase broadcast early Tuesday, leaving fans ecstatic and eagerly anticipating the release of the new game.

The new Resident Evil game will be helmed by none other than Koshi Nakanishi, the director of the critically acclaimed Resident Evil 7: Biohazard. With his expertise and experience in the franchise, fans can expect nothing but the best from the upcoming game.

The Resident Evil franchise has been a fan favorite since its inception in 1996. The series has evolved over the years, captivating players with its intense gameplay, gripping storyline, and terrifying creatures. The last installment, Resident Evil 7: Biohazard, was a huge success, receiving positive reviews from both critics and players alike.
